Question

J'utilise le code

TelephonyManager tMgr =(TelephonyManager)mAppContext.getSystemService(Context.TELEPHONY_SERVICE);
  mPhoneNumber = tMgr.getLine1Number();

Pour obtenir le téléphone, pas de programme dans Android. Mais cela ne fonctionne bien que pour une seule carte SIM. Si je teste ce code en insérant une autre carte SIM, elle donne null. J'essaie de trouver la solution pour cela. Aidez-moi, s'il vous plaît. J'ai aussi inclus READ_PHONE_STATE permettre Manifest.

Je veux identifier de manière unique la carte SIM. Y a-t-un autre moyen de faire ça. s'il vous plaît, faites-moi savoir.

Pas de solution correcte

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top